SQL 语句:全面解析与最佳实践指南===
SQL (结构化查询语言) 是数据库管理系统中使用的一种功能强大的语言,用于创建、检索、更新和管理数据。本文将深入探讨 SQL 语句的语法规则和操作,并提供最佳实践指南,以优化性能和确保开发规范。
SQL 语句:语法规则与操作详解
数据定义语言 (DDL) 语句
DDL 语句用于定义数据库结构,包括创建和删除表、列和其他数据库对象。常见的 DDL 语句包括 CREATE TABLE
、ALTER TABLE
和 DROP TABLE
。
数据操作语言 (DML) 语句
DML 语句用于操作数据库中的数据,包括插入、更新和删除记录。常见的 DML 语句包括 INSERT INTO
、UPDATE
和 DELETE
。
数据查询语言 (DQL) 语句
DQL 语句用于检索数据库中的数据,包括查询特定记录或聚合结果。常见的 DQL 语句包括 SELECT
、WHERE
和 GROUP BY
。
SQL 最佳实践指南:性能优化与开发规范
性能优化
- 使用索引来加快查询速度。
- 优化查询条件,使用范围查询而不是完全匹配。
- 避免使用嵌套查询和子查询。
- 考虑使用临时表来存储中间结果。
开发规范
- 使用驼峰命名法命名表和列。
- 始终为表和列定义数据类型。
- 确保表具有主键或唯一约束。
- 遵循一致的编码风格和注释约定。
===OUTRO:===
全面了解 SQL 语句的语法和操作,并遵循最佳实践指南,可以显著提高数据库应用程序的性能和可维护性。通过采用这些原则,开发者可以创建高效、可靠的数据库解决方案,满足不断变化的业务需求。